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Bristol Temple Meads to Rogerstone start from as little as £7.00

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Bristol Temple Meads to Rogerstone start from £17.70 one way, or £17.80 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don't want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Bristol Temple Meads to Rogerstone are available for £18.00 one way, or £23.60 return

Facilities and Services at Bristol Temple Meads

The station is well-equipped with amenities essential for a comfortable travel experience. Ticket purchasing is made easy with a fully operational ticket office available from 6:15 AM to 9:30 PM on weekdays and Saturdays, and slightly adjusted hours on Sundays. While the station provides ticket machines for quick access, do note that they are not accessible to all passengers. Assistance is readily available from staff at information points and ticket offices, ensuring you have the guidance you might need.

For those looking to park their vehicles, APCOA Parking manages a spacious station car park with 374 spaces. It operates round-the-clock, and although it lacks accessible spaces, the car park's machinery is designed for ease of use. Cyclists have ample facilities, with 450 bike storage spaces and the convenience of free travel with bicycles on trains.

If hunger strikes, a variety of refreshment facilities are available, including popular brands such as Starbucks and Uppercrust. The shopping options extend from daily essentials at WHS/M&S to the simple joy of fresh flowers from Lily’s Flowers. An ATM is conveniently situated at the station, securing your financial needs during your journey.

Accessibility and Support

Despite its conveniences, Bristol Temple Meads does face challenges with accessibility. The absence of step-free access and the lack of accessible toilets highlight areas for improvement. While the station endeavors to support passengers with specific needs, the lack of ramps for train access and the absence of wheelchairs on-site could pose potential hurdles for some travelers.

Onward Travel Connections

Exploring Bristol and beyond is simple with extensive transport links. Buses and taxi services provide onward connections right from the station's forecourt, with taxi ranks easily accessible. For longer journeys, including transit to Bristol Airport, the Airport Flyer bus service operates efficiently, taking approximately 25 minutes from the station. This round-the-clock service supports peak-time travel with buses leaving up to every eight minutes.

The station also offers opportunities for sustainable travel. Bicycle hire through Brompton Dock is conveniently available, allowing exploration of Bristol's scenic views at your own pace.

Station Amenities and Facilities

While Rogerstone station may not boast an abundance of services, it ensures accessibility and convenience for all travelers. Despite the absence of a traditional ticket office, the station is equipped with ticket machines, essential for both ticket purchase and collection. For convenience, smartcard validators are available, though the station does not issue smartcards. In terms of accessibility, this station receives high marks—classified as Category A, it presents step-free access throughout. Although there is no waiting room or staff on hand at all times, travelers can make use of the seating areas available on site.

Keeping Your Journey Smooth

Should you require assistance, Rogerstone station is equipped with help points and an induction loop to support those with hearing impairments. There is also a helpline available for booking assistance up to two hours before your journey, enhancing travel ease. Despite the lack of amenities like shops or refreshment facilities, the station ensures safety with CCTV and has a well-equipped car park open 24 hours with no parking fees. For cyclists, there are secure bicycle stands and lockers, although cycle hire options aren't currently available.

Onward Travel Connections

Traveling in South Wales is made simple with robust transport links from Rogerstone station. The rail replacement bus stop is conveniently located in the station car park, serving as a reliable backup travel option to ensure you reach your destination. Despite the lack of a cycle hire facility directly at the station, cyclists have a dedicated storage area to park their bikes safely.
